NVIDIA Tesla T4 vs NVIDIA RTX A5000

We compared two Professional market GPUs: 16GB VRAM Tesla T4 and 24GB VRAM RTX A5000 to see which GPU has better performance in key specifications, benchmark tests, power consumption, etc.

Main Differences

NVIDIA Tesla T4 's Advantages
Lower TDP (70W vs 230W)
NVIDIA RTX A5000 's Advantages
Released 2 years and 7 months late
Boost Clock has increased by 7% (1695MHz vs 1590MHz)
More VRAM (24GB vs 16GB)
Larger VRAM bandwidth (768.0GB/s vs 320.0GB/s)
5632 additional rendering cores
